AI in the Design Canvas: Generating UI with Penpot MCP and Codex

A developer used Penpot MCP to let Codex generate five UI pages directly in a design canvas, showcasing a practical AI-driven design workflow.

A recent experiment shows how AI can be integrated directly into design tools. By using Penpot MCP, a developer connected Codex to the Penpot design canvas, allowing the AI to generate five complete UI pages. This approach streamlines the design process, enabling rapid prototyping and iteration. The generated pages demonstrate the potential of AI to assist in layout, component selection, and styling. This workflow highlights the growing ecosystem around MCP (Model Context Protocol) and its application beyond coding, into design and creative fields. For developers and designers, this signals a shift towards more collaborative human-AI workflows, where AI acts as a co-creator rather than just a code generator. The experiment also underscores the importance of tools that bridge AI models with existing design platforms, making AI accessible to non-programmers.
